
A few weeks ago I returned from my first trip to Haiti. I am so grateful that I had the opportunity to take this trip with my daughter Rachel. The week was full of so many experiences and I felt so many different emotions: utter joy, overwhelming pride, total dispair and unbelievable hope. We built a new home for a family that lives near the Be Like Brit Orphanage. Their exsisting home was not secure. It lacked a proper floor and when it rained, the house would flood. Cinder blocks stacked in the corner and topped with cardboard was the bed that the entire family slept on. After 5 days, Rachel and I along with the rest our amazing team, presented the family with their new, safe and secure home (which included 2 beds that we also built for them). Seeing and hearing how happy they were was truely the most wonderful thing!
The orphanage is absolutely awesome! Brit's kids are funny, sweet, loving, playful and smart. I loved spending time with and getting to know so many of them. Whether we were at swimming lessons, working on the computer, playing on the playground or coloring I couldn't help but feel happy and content. They have each overcome so much already. The kids at Be LIke Brit are in good hands and have bright futures ahead of them.

ABOUT BE LIKE BRIT
In many ways, Britney Gengel from Rutland Massachusetts was a typical 19-year-old young woman, but her humor, passion and deep sense of caring for those less fortunate made her memorable to all who met her. It was her compassion for others that brought Britney to Haiti on January 11, 2010, just a day before the catastrophic earthquake that claimed an estimated 230,000 lives. Britney had spent the day visiting Haitian orphanages in Port-Au-Prince and just a few hours later, Britney, three of her fellow students, and two Lynn University professors lost their lives in the rubble of the Hotel Montana. Britney was missing for 33 days before her remains were recovered.
Fortunately, Britney’s dream did not die with her. Only hours before the earthquake, Britney sent a text message to her family that read:
“They love us so much and everyone is so happy. They love what they have and they work so hard to get nowhere, yet they are all so appreciative. I want to move here and start an orphanage myself.”
These forty words would sustain Britney’s family through the tragedy and, ultimately, serve as the driving force behind the establishment of the Be Like Brit Foundation and the decision to build an orphanage in Grand Goâve for the children of Haiti. The mission of the BLB Foundation is “to serve the children of Haiti by establishing a safe, nurturing and sustainable orphanage in an environment where they can grow, learn and thrive.”
